A plan prepared with the support of the OSCE Office in Yerevan to promote job creation and income generation in non-mining industry sectors of Syunik province was approved by the Armenian Government on 6 February 2014.

The Economic Diversification Plan aims to increase taxes payable to the national budget and contribute to socio-economic development and stability. The non-governmental organization Centre for Regional Initiatives also advised in the preparation of the plan.

The plan outlines the key directions for private sector development and suggests how to apply specific tools to promote investment in selected industry sectors.

The OSCE Office in Yerevan, through its Programme Implementation Presence (PIP) in Syunik province, has been working on diversifying the local economy, which is heavily dependent on the mining industry. The Office organized a three-day investment forum in November 2013 to present investment opportunities in non-mining sectors, such as agricultural production, food processing and tourism.
